Output 350044339766e063b8b674db8bf17c6e44b31ec2963cffe1b2cf4c5bda75e861:42

value
81586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caa43a6cfdd99dce1768b0a043486109edf312e7 OP_EQUAL
address
3LAVA53wXzUnaCUDEcpEe1abVXRnPyvDHk
transaction
350044339766e063b8b674db8bf17c6e44b31ec2963cffe1b2cf4c5bda75e861
spent
true